Under the articles of confederation, the first president was..
Aleks [24]

Answer:

The answer is B. No one, there was no executive role.

Explanation:

The Articles of Confederation gave the majority of power to the state legislatures. Making it harder for the central government to do simple things such as making money, declaring war, and taxing the colonies. A president was not formally adopted until after the drafting of the Constitution, where Washington was the first to be elected unanimously.

He most important agreement which codifies human rights is the:
Blababa [14]
The most important agreement which codifies human rights is the C. The Universal Declaration of Human Rights.

Eleanor Roosevelt, who chaired the UN committee that drafted this document saw it as a statement of principles that defined "a common standard of achievement for all peoples and nations."
